SP3D: Pioneering Smart Plant Engineering

One of the significant contributions of the SP3D is the culturally and technically futuristic way it handles dynamic and rules-driven 3D modelling. It is extremely helpful in re-piping, structural, HVAC, and electrifying the drawing or just figuring out the layout of how the installations coordinate each other in industrial projects. SP3D is uniquely smart in its handling of data and detection of possible areas of clash.

Thus, giving designers the info on which they can easily avoid the hardest type of error in a design, which is design conflicts that come from the early stages. Besides this, SP3D also makes it svelte to stimulate project workflows by quickly integrating with enterprise systems. E3D: Enhancing Design Speed with High Accuracy

E3D​‍​‌‍​‍‌​‍​‌‍​‍‌ mainly concentrates on producing top-notch designs while at the same time making sure that data can be accessed quickly and that operations are automated. It is recognised as a company that provides state-of-the-art visualisation tools and a smoother integration of different engineering disciplines. E3D can be particularly helpful for refurbishing works as well as for those parts of the industry that are heavily reliant on brownfield projects.

In these cases, it is necessary to analyse data obtained through scanning and existing layouts and then make further modifications. SP3D vs E3D: Which One to Use?

Both SP3D and E3D have their own strong points and are very efficient. However, the decision to use one over another depends on the kind of project and the company’s infrastructure. SP3D is a good fit for those industries where design workflows need to be precise, rules-driven and heavily rely on automation, while E3D is the first choice for projects that prioritise speed, flexibility and modernisation.
